How Same Day Water Removal Works
When you call our team for same-day water removal services, our process is designed to get you back to normal as quickly as possible. Here’s a step-by-step overview of what you can expect:
Step 1: Emergency Response
We’ll arrive at your property within 60 minutes of your call, equipped with state-of-the-art equipment to assess and address the water damage. Our team will quickly find out the source of the water and communicate with you about our plan of action.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use advanced water extraction equipment to remove standing water from your property, including our truck-mounted pumps that can extract up to 2 inches of water in a single visit.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use industrial-grade drying equipment to remove moisture from your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will also set up dehumidifiers to ensure a safe and healthy environment.
Step 4: Monitoring and Cleanup
We’ll continue to monitor your property’s moisture levels and adjust our equipment as needed to ensure a thorough drying process. Our team will also clean and disinfect your property to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ination.

Warning Signs You Need Same Day Water Removal
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age. Here are some warning signs you need same-day water removal services: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ors can be a sign of moisture buildup in your property. Don’t ignore these smells, as they can lead to mold growth and health risks.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a roof leak or plumbing problem. Addressing these stains quickly can help pr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these issues, as they can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.
Visible Water Damage on Your Walls
Visible water damage on your walls can be a sign of a larger issue, such as a plumbing problem or roof leak. Addressing these issues quickly can help prevent further damage.
Swollen or Discolored Drywall
Swollen or discolored drywall can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these issues, as they can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ore these issues, as they can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.
